A
Clubs in high school are amazing because they give you opportunities to find your passions (热情), connect with others who have similar interests, and have fun! If your high school doesn't have a club that you're interested in, the best thing to do is start your own. Use your brain and think outside of the box!
Types of high school clubs
High school clubs usually fall into ten main categories (范畴): eight subject area clubs, hobby clubs, and charity clubs.
Subject area clubs are clubs that come from an interest in a subject area taught in school. There are eight subject area club categories: Art, Drama, Film, Science, Math, Literature, History, and Language.
Hobby clubs are clubs that come from an interest in a hobby that most likely wouldn't be taught in high school (such as chess, video games, and animation).
Charity clubs are clubs that are connected with a specific charity with the goal of raising awareness, working for that charity, or raising money for that charity.
The category a certain club has been placed into is not important. I simply created these categories to organize this list. No one category is better than another. It's best to create a club you're passionate about no matter the category.
Need some inspiration?
Art Review Magazine
•Start a magazine.
•Review famous pieces of art.
•Write reviews of local art shows.
Chess Club
•Host a chess competition between members.
•Bring in chess masters to discuss chess skill.
•Watch famous chess movies and documentaries.
Children's Hospital Volunteer Club
•Organize volunteer opportunities at a local children's hospital.
•Host a book donation activity to collect books to donate to the children's hospital.
•Host a yard sale to raise money to donate to St. Jude Children's Hospital.

B
My teacher said to a student: “Give me your phone.”
We all looked in surprise. Kyle, a student who I never saw text in class, gave the teacher his phone.
When the teacher left, two students who I often saw text in class started boasting about how they sent text messages and never got caught. “Kyle, you don't text in class that way!” one of them said. “I put my phone under my desk so it looks like I'm looking at my textbooks.”
“Isn't it funny that we always text and never get caught, but the first time Kyle does it, he gets caught?” the other one laughed.
They must have thought they were smart, because they never got caught and Kyle did. But which situation is worse: getting caught, or getting away with it? Rules are there for a reason. These two students might not have got caught, but neither of them had good grades. They keep texting in class, not paying any attention. I think they will keep breaking the rules in the future.
People don't just break the law and get thrown into jail right away. They take it one step at a time, starting with smaller rules. Kyle might have got caught, but at least he learned a good lesson. He will not break the rules in the future, so he will learn more in class and stay out of trouble. It's smarter not to break the rules.

C
I know that some of you are still adjusting to being back at school. But I'm here today because I have something important to discuss with you. I'm here because I want to talk with you about your education and what's expected of all of you in this new school year.
And this isn't just important for your own life and your own future. What you make of your education will decide nothing less than the future of this country. The future of our country depends on you. What you're learning in school today will determine whether we as a nation can meet our greatest challenges in the future.
You'll need the knowledge and problem-solving skills you learn in science and math to cure diseases like cancer and to develop new energy technologies and protect our environment. You'll need the insights and critical-thinking skills you gain in history and social studies to build our country. You'll need the creativity and ingenuity you develop in all your classes to build new companies that will create new jobs and boost our economy. We need every single one of you to develop your talents and your skills and your intellect so you can help us old folks solve our most difficult problems.
The circumstances of your life—what you look like, where you come from, how much money you have, what you've got going on at home—none of that is an excuse for neglecting your homework or having a bad attitude in school. That's no excuse for talking back to your teacher, or cutting class, or dropping out of school. There is no excuse for not trying.
Where you are right now doesn't have to determine where you'll end up. No one's written your future for you, because here in our country, you write your own future. You make your own future. Whatever you resolve to do, I want you to commit to it. I want you to really work at it.

D
If someone were to ask me what it is like to be a student now, I would probably answer them like this: being a student in today's society is not always easy.
Adults often tell us that we don't know what stress is. But we have our own levels of stress. Many students in their high school years start their first job, so now they have school in the mornings, followed by responsibilities at home and work. By the time they are done there, they are too tired to finish their school work, but they stay up late to finish and return to school feeling sleepy the next day. What good is that?
Let's not forget about peer (同龄人) pressure. All high school students meet with it at some point in their lives. High school can be a place where students are made fun of, singled out and pointed at.
My point is: it is a whole lot more stressful to be a student in high school than adults believe. Our stress may not include paying bills, but I'm sure if the adults in our lives could go back to school today, they would be surprised at how much it has changed.
I admit that there aren't good moments and memories while we are students. My mum always tells me to enjoy it while I can. I know that the world outside of school is often hard and that the responsibilities are serious. That's exactly why I know that the focus I give to my future is important in leading me to a career that will allow me to contribute (贡献) to society.
